## Q3 Cash-Flow Forecast — Managers Only

Welcome aboard. Forecast for Q3 at Bravenhold Systems: inflows steady, driven by the Lanterna renewals cycle. Outflows spike in month two — Keldway warehouse lease renewal plus tooling for the Orvik line. Net position tightens to roughly six weeks of cover before recovering. Marit Sollen owns the model; assumptions reviewed weekly. Do not circulate below manager level. The projection hinges on one item we have not yet disclosed to the wider team.

management briefing: Only 33 of the 205 pilot accounts renewed Kasath, so a churn review is set for October 17. Weniusek Logistics is in early talks to buy Holethax Freight for about $345.6 million.

CI note: session-token refresh flake in Latchline

Symptom: integration suite intermittently fails on refresh; expired tokens accepted for ~30s. Cause: clock skew between the mock auth container and runner. Workaround: pin the NTP sync step before the auth stage. Permanent fix lands in the next Latchline patch. If customers hit stale sessions, confirm they are on the build matching the token below.

pipeline stamp: htk4_66df

Hi team,

Before I hand off the 3.2 release, please note the humidity sensor drift reported on Verdana controllers in the Elmbrook trial site. Drift exceeds 4% after roughly ten days of continuous operation; firmware 3.2.1 adds an automatic recalibration cycle every 72 hours. Support should advise growers to install 3.2.1 and trigger a manual recalibration once. The hotfix bundle must be verified before distribution, so I'm including the signing key used for the 3.2.1 packages below.

release key, fahof-yagap: bky3_m5d

Meeting notes — transport briefing, 14 May

Discussed the crate of survey instruments bound for the Pellham ridge site. Theodolites calibrated Tuesday; crate sealed and weatherproofed. Coordinator to schedule a morning run to avoid the gravel road after rain. Driver carries the calibration certificates, not the site office. Hand-over instruction for the courier follows below.

handover note for yawig-tagug: the ralael eliion courier leaves the ulaax frair olidor ledger at gate 3456 under passcode 367212